function [p, iter_used, corr, failed, settings, xpixelposition, ypixelposition] = ...
extern_greenberg_motioncorrect(data,base_image,subrec,settings,est_p)
%EXTERN_GREENBERG_MOTIONCORRECT
%Correct motion artifacts in raster scanned imaging
%
%Format:
%[p, iter_used, corr, failed, settings, xpixelposition, ypixelposition] = ...
%extern_greenberg_motioncorrect(data,base_image,subrec,settings,est_p)
%
%Inputs:
%data -- 3D array of double precision, h x w x n. n is the number of image
%frames. It is assumed that raster scanning has proceed along each row of
%data, and that there are h scan lines.
%
%base_image -- an image to which the data will be aligned. it need not be
%the same size as each image in data. in theory this should be an image
%without motion distortion
%
%subrec -- the rectangular region of base_image to which the raster scan
%was targeted. subrec is a vector of form [left right bottom top], and its
%values are pixel coordinates in base_image. if subrec is omitted or empty,
%it will be assumed that the entire base_image was targeted in the raster
%scanning
%
%settings -- a structure whos fields contain parameters for motion
%correction. Either all the following subfields should be set, or the whole
%settings structure should be omitted or empty, in which case default
%values will be used. The subfields and their default values are:
% *move_thresh (0.075) -- the converence threshold for changes in
% estimated displacements in pixels
% *corr_thresh (0.75) -- the minimum pearson's correlation value for a
% successful converence
% *max_iter (120) -- the maximum number of allowed Lucas-Kanade iterations
% *scanlinesperparameter (2) -- the number of scanlines between displacement
% stimations, and probably the most important parameter. Higher values
% allow noiser data to be used, while lower values allow faster
% displacement to be corrected.
% *pregauss (0.75) -- the width in pixels of the gaussian filter applied to data
% before displacement estimation
% *haltcorr (0.95) -- the correlation value for which no further
% improvement will be attempted, even if the convergence criteria are not
% met
% *dampcorr (0.8) -- the correlation value above which the amplitude of
% the parameter updates will be slowly reduced, in order to prevent
% oscillations near a local minimum
%
%est_p -- estimated displacements to be used as seed values for gradient
%descent. est_p should have n rows and number of columns
%2 + 2 * floor(h / settings.scanlinesperparameter)
%est_p can be omitted or left empty. Whether or not est_p is given,
%displacements of zero will also be attempted as seed values.
%
%Outputs:
%p -- estimated displacement. Each row of p corresponds to one of the n
%images. For each image, the displaced position of the focus will be estimated
%1 + floor(h / settings.scanlinesperparameter) times per frame. the first
%half of each row contains these x displacement values, and the second half
%contains y displacement values. the units of the values are pixels of
%base_image
%
%iter_used -- the number of Lucas Kanade iterations used for each image
%
%corr -- the final pearson's correlation value between each image and
%base_image after convergence
%
%failed -- a vector containing 1's for images with failed convergence, 0's otherwise
%
%setttings -- the settings that were used for motion correction. This will
%contain the input settings and some additional fields. It can be used as
%an input to another call of motioncorrect.
%
%xpixelposition, ypixelposition -- the estimated positions of each pixel in
%data after motion correction. Its values are pixel coordinates in base_image.
%Same dimensions as data.
%--------------------------------------------------------------------------
%INFO
%For further details, see "Automated correction of fast motion artifacts for two-photon
%imaging of awake animals," D.S. Greenberg & J.N.D. Kerr, Journal of
%Neuroscience Methods, 2009.
%http://dx.doi.org/10.1016/j.jneumeth.2008.08.020
